ESSENTIAL DUTIES AND RESPONSIBILITIES include the following. Other duties may be assigned.
Inspection – 80%
Inspect parts to provided drawing.
Pin stamp parts for identification.
Match packing slips to PO’s for receiving.
Tag parts for job identification.
Document and prep parts for Black Oxide/Heat Treating.
Receive and sort parts from Black Oxide/Heat Treating.
Organize routings per job.
Relay rework drawings and parts to Assembly.
Clean and sweep the Inspection area.
Stock Cutting – 10%
Select proper material for cutting in accordance with job specifications.
Cut material to a specified length.
Sort incoming material and match with appropriate routing.
Organize raw stock and cut materials for proper identification.
Clean and sweep material storing area.
Forklift Driving – 10%
Loading and unloading vans and dock trucks.
Assist with the Shipping/Receiving dept.
